Eric Church
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
Eric Church rarely does anything people expect from him. When he was offered a record deal at just 16, he turned it down. Instead of pursuing his musical career at 18, he went to college and earned himself a degree in marketing. And when he landed a gig opening for a famous country music band, he played so long each night that he got himself and his own band fired. Perhaps being different is what makes this country music star stand out from the rest. One thing is for sure-his fans are among the most dedicated in the genre of country music.

Chris Stapleton
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
To many people it may seem that Chris Stapleton was an overnight success. One day he had a respectable fan base; the next his country music album had rocketed to the number one spot in all music genres. But he had actually been working in the country music business for many years as a songwriter before his performance with Justin Timberlake on the CMAs turned him into a household name. As a devoted fan of classic country music, Chris has a unique sound in a sea of country music artists who often cross over onto the pop music charts. But Chris remains true to delivering the powerful and traditional country songs for which he is known.

Brett Eldridge
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
Brett Eldredge has been a singer most of his life. As a little boy, he would agree to sing at family parties in exchange for candy bars. But it took him a while longer to realize that he wanted to become a country music artist. A trip to Nashville to see his cousin play a show there opened his eyes to the music career that awaited him in the Tennessee city. Shortly after moving there, Brett began working as a songwriter. Soon he landed the opportunity to record his music himself. Now, with several number 1 hits under his belt, Brett is one of the most popular artists in the world of country music.
Jake Owen
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
Jake Owen did not grow up with dreams of becoming a country music star. Instead, he thought he would become a professional golfer. He started winning tournaments in the sport when he was just 15. But an injury to his shoulder changed the course of his life when it ruled out playing golf for a living. Jake dealt with this disappointment by picking up a guitar. In the process, he discovered that he had an equally abundant talent for writing songs and performing them. Shortly after his move to Nashville, the young artist found fame on the country music charts. Today he is one of the biggest stars in the world of country music.
Kacey Musgraves
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
Kacey Musgraves knew she wanted to be a singer-songwriter when she was just a little girl. She penned her first song at the age of nine. After competing in talent shows in East Texas as a teen, she landed a spot on the televised singing competition Nashville Star in 2007. Although she didn't win, she went on to write and perform some of the most popular songs in country music today. She is known for her free spirit and her willingness to sing about topics that many country artists find too risky. When people tell her that she should change, she sticks to her guns-and makes sure that the world of country music includes songs about real life.

Dierks Bentley
Part of the Country's Newest Stars series
Dierks Bentley spent his early years in Phoenix, Arizona- hundreds of miles from the Country Music Capital of Nashville, Tennessee. He discovered country music while attending boarding school on the East Coast. Although he was a rock music fan at the time, he quickly warmed to the sounds of legends such as Hank Williams, Jr. and George Jones. Soon the young guitarist would be writing his own country songs and playing them for thousands of his own fans. Today Dierks's songs top the country music charts as he performs live on concert stages and co-hosts country music award shows.
